Serotonin, inflammation, and IBS: fitting the jigsaw together?
1Department of Gastroenterology, Wolfson Digestive Diseases Centre, Nottingham, UK. robin.spiller@nottingham.ac.uk
Postinfective irritable bowel syndrome (IBS) can develop after infections, with severe diarrhea being a key risk factor. Serotonin release patterns and low-grade inflammation may play roles in IBS development and symptoms.

Background:
- Unexplained diarrhea frequently leads to gastroenterologic referral, with Irritable Bowel Syndrome (IBS) being a common diagnosis.
- A subset of IBS patients report symptom onset after infective gastroenteritis, termed postinfective IBS.
- Postinfective IBS affects 7-31% of infected individuals and is a nonspecific response to injury.
Purpose of the Study:
- To explore risk factors and underlying mechanisms of postinfective IBS.
- To investigate the role of serotonin release and low-grade inflammation in IBS pathogenesis.
Main Methods:
- Review of risk factors including illness severity, bacterial toxigenicity, age, sex, and psychological factors.
- Analysis of rectal biopsies for enteroendocrine cell and lymphocyte counts.
- Examination of postprandial serotonin release in IBS subtypes and correlation with inflammation.
Main Results:
- Severity of initial diarrhea is the strongest risk factor for postinfective IBS; bacterial factors, age, and sex are also significant.
- Increased enteroendocrine cells and lymphocytes in rectal biopsies are associated with IBS.
- Both postinfective IBS and IBS with diarrhea show increased postprandial serotonin release, while constipation-predominant IBS shows decreased release.
Conclusions:
- Postinfective IBS shares pathophysiological mechanisms with other IBS subtypes, particularly involving serotonin dysregulation.
- Low-grade inflammation may be present in IBS with diarrhea, but reliable predictive markers are needed.
- Further research is required to identify inflammatory markers for targeted therapies in IBS.
